#1cc828 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1cc828 is composed of 11% red, 78.4% green and 15.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 86% cyan, 0% magenta, 80% yellow and 21.6% black. It has a hue angle of 124.2 degrees, a saturation of 75.4% and a lightness of 44.7%. #1cc828 color hex could be obtained by blending #38ff50 with #009100. Closest websafe color is: #33cc33.

● #1cc828 color description : Strong lime green.
#1cc828 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1cc828 has RGB values of R:28, G:200, B:40 and CMYK values of C:0.86, M:0, Y:0.8, K:0.22. Its decimal value is 1886248.
